This study aimed to establish a clinically reproducible method of evaluation of sensory nerve conduction in the horse and to provide reference values in a group of normal horses. Age-related changes in the sensory nerve conduction velocity were of particular interest. Sensory nerve conduction was performed in the lateral palmar nerve. The results revealed an increase in velocity over the first year of life and a subsequent decrease in velocity in older horses. The effect of age must be considered if results from horses in which peripheral nerve disease is suspected are to be interpreted correctly. BCG treatment of periocular sarcoid   总被引:2,自引:0,他引:2  
Twenty-six horses and five mules with periocular sarcoids were treated with intralesional injections of a purified bacillus of Calmette and Guerin (BCG) cell walls in oil suspension. All sarcoids were cured and the horses and mules remained free from recurrence of sarcoid during the two-year follow-up period.  相似文献

Two experiments were conducted to determine the effect of CaCl2 injection on round muscles obtained from Bos indicus bulls and late-castrate steers. In Exp. 1, the biceps femoris (BF) muscle from the left side of each of 15 bull carcasses was injected within 30 min postexsanguination with .3 M CaCl2 at 10% by weight while either intact (n = 8) on the carcass or after hot boning (n = 7). The right sides served as controls. In Exp. 2, the semimembranosus (SM) muscles from the carcasses of nine steers (castrated at 16 mo of age) were hot-boned within 30 min postexsanguination and one-half were injected with CaCl2 as described above. Hot boning had no effect (P greater than .05) on shear force values. Calcium chloride injection dramatically reduced shear force requirements at 1, 8, and 14 d postmortem compared with noninjected controls in both experiments. Cooking traits of the SM muscle were not affected (P greater than .05) by CaCl2 injection. However, BF muscles injected with CaCl2 required more (P less than .05) time to cook and had greater (P less than .05) cooking losses than BF controls. Calcium chloride injection of prerigor round muscles reduced aging time needed for normal tenderization to 1 d postmortem. Hot boning was successfully used in conjunction with CaCl2 injection to facilitate the injection process.  相似文献

Ninety eight parous fallow does received laparoscopic intrauterine insemination of frozen-thawed semen at one of 2 fixed intervals following oestrus synchronisation treatment. Semen was collected from a Mesopotamian (Dama dama mesopotamica) and a crossbred (F1) (Dama dama dama x Dama dama mesopotamica) fallow buck. Does were inseminated at either 56 or 66 hours after the removal of an intravaginal controlled internal drug releasing device. Eighty eight does received a single straw of frozen-thawed semen containing a total of 50 x 10(6) spermatozoa, while the remaining 10 received split straws containing 25 x 10(6) spermatozoa. Overall, the use of F1 semen containing 50 x 10(6) spermatozoa resulted in a 68% (17/25) conception rate compared with the Mesopotamian semen, which resulted in a 41% (26/63) conception rate. Conceptions were also achieved using 25 x 10(6) spermatozoa of either Mesopotamian or F1 semen (3/8 versus 2/2, respectively). Overall, the conception rate was higher for F1 than Mesopotamian semen (P less than 0.025) and there was a significant interaction with time of insemination (P less than 0.05); for F1 semen there was no difference in conception rate at the 2 insemination times, but for Mesopotamian semen conception was significantly higher (P less than 0.005) following insemination at 66 hours than at 56 hours.  相似文献
